Text
Any willful failure or neglect to comply with the requirements of this Chapter, or its willful violation by any officer, agent or employee of any subdivision herein defined, shall be punished by a fine of not less than twenty five dollars, or not more than five hundred dollars, or by imprisonment not exceeding one year, with or without hard labor, or by both fine and imprisonment.
